Clawdia
Clawdia is a local-first AI execution platform that can control the browser, terminal, files, and multi-step workflows on your machine. It is designed around two core principles: Full capability on the user's OS (browser, shell, files, processes, MCP tools). Optional control model: fully autonomous execution or human-in-the-loop approvals. Clawdia keeps capability high while enforcing runtime boundaries: Container-first execution path for command tooling (with controlled fallback).

How We Estimate Clawdia's Revenue & Valuation
Profitable tracks revenue, valuation, and other key metrics for thousands of companies using a layered confidence model. Each revenue figure on this page is tagged with one of three confidence levels:
- Verified — directly confirmed via Stripe integration or audited filings.
- Self-reported — numbers publicly shared by the founder on X, blog posts, or interviews.
- Estimated — derived from publicly available signals (traffic, employee count, pricing, comparables).
Valuation follows a hierarchy: public companies use the live market cap; private companies with disclosed funding rounds use the last reported valuation; otherwise we apply a conservative 5× ARR multiple as an estimate. Multiples vary by business model — SaaS typically sits 5–7×, profitable bootstrapped operations 3–5×, consumer brands 1–3×, marketplaces 8–12×.
These are estimates, not official figures. Official numbers — when available — will always override estimates.
